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Nueve de Julio to Buenos Aires is to bus which costs $22000 - $40000 and takes 5h.
The fastest way to get from Nueve de Julio to Buenos Aires is to drive which takes 3h 6m and costs $36000 - $55000.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Nueve de Julio and arriving at Terminal de Ómnibus Liniers. Services depart twice daily,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 5h.
The distance between Nueve de Julio and Buenos Aires is 272 km. The road distance is 270.1 km.
The best way to get from Nueve de Julio to Buenos Aires without a car is to bus via Belgrano which takes 3h 57m and costs $21000 - $35000.
It takes approximately 3h 57m to get from Nueve de Julio to Buenos Aires, including transfers.
Nueve de Julio to Buenos Aires bus services, operated by Via Bariloche, depart from 9 de Julio - YPF station.
Nueve de Julio to Buenos Aires bus services, operated by Via Bariloche, arrive at Terminal Dellepiane station.
Yes, the driving distance between Nueve de Julio to Buenos Aires is 270 km. It takes approximately 3h 6m to drive from Nueve de Julio to Buenos Aires.

What companies run services between Nueve de Julio, Argentina and Buenos Aires, Argentina?
Via Bariloche operates a bus from 9 de Julio - YPF to Terminal Dellepiane twice daily. Tickets cost $20,000–34,000 and the journey takes 3h 15m.
